What is fastml?

fastml added survival modelling and leakage-proof resampling, moving past classification and regression.

A tidymodels-based AutoML wrapper that trains, tunes and compares many engines from one call. The 0.6.x line added engine-specific tuning parameters, class-imbalance handling, early stopping and DALEX-based explainability. The 0.7.5 release is far larger: a full survival analysis task with its own engines, MICE imputation and integrated Brier scoring, plus unbiased nested cross-validation, grouped, blocked and rolling resampling helpers, fold-wise imputation, recipe leakage checks, and a sandbox for user-supplied preprocessing.

What is TidyDensity?

A distribution catalogue that grows by one family at a time, and rarely breaks anything.

TidyDensity generates tidy-format random data from statistical distributions, with parameter estimation, AIC calculation, summary tables and automatic plotting for each one. Its releases follow a fixed template — breaking changes, new features, minor fixes — and the breaking section is usually empty. Growth comes distribution by distribution: Bernoulli, Burr, triangular, chi-square, zero-truncated negative binomial and others each arrive with a matching set of param_estimate, aic and stats_tbl helpers.

◆ Where it's heading

The package is moving from convenience wrapper to something that has to be defensible statistically. Nested cross-validation, fold-wise rather than up-front imputation, and explicit leakage checks are all corrections to the shortcuts that make AutoML easy and its scores optimistic. Survival adds a third task type alongside classification and regression, and it arrived with its own metrics rather than being bolted onto the existing ones. ◆ Where it's heading

The package is filling out a matrix rather than changing shape — every new distribution gets the same four or five companion functions, so the surface grows predictably and the design does not. What variation exists comes from utilities that work across distributions: MCMC sampling, bootstrap helpers, time series conversion, distribution comparison. The two genuine breaking changes in this window were both internal reworks, moving generation onto data.table and rewriting quantile normalization for speed.
